Boundless Collaboration, Zoom Drives Hybrid Work Transformation in Surabaya
Digital transformation in the world of work continues to move rapidly, especially since hybrid work patterns have become the new norm across sectors. In the midst of the need for efficient, secure, and integrated communication, digital collaboration solutions have become an essential foundation in maintaining organisational productivity. This prompted PT ACA Pacific together with PT Parama Solusi Informatika to organise an event titled ‘Connected, Shared and Growth with Zoom’, on Tuesday 24 February 2026 in Surabaya. The event brought together representatives from companies, educational institutions, and professionals from various industries in Surabaya and surrounding areas. The event featured presentations, interactive discussions, and sharing sessions on utilising digital communication solutions from Zoom Video Communications to support productivity and digital transformation in the hybrid-work era. Zoom Video Communications’ Partner Solutions Engineer, Santoso, explained that today’s communication needs are no longer just about online meetings, but also include system integration, data security, and a smoother user experience. He said that the development of Zoom features continues to be steered to address these challenges, including enhancements to security and ease of cross-device and cross-location collaboration. ‘Zoom continues to innovate to deliver a seamless and secure collaboration experience, both for internal company needs and external communication. We see that the demand for integrated solutions is increasing, especially in the hybrid-work era as it is now,’ Santoso said. In the main session, participants received presentations on the latest Zoom features designed to improve communication effectiveness and data security. In addition, participants also shared experiences related to implementing Zoom in the organisation’s internal and external communication strategies. PT Parama Solusi Informatika stated that the activity serves as a momentum to strengthen relationships with customers and partners while also fostering closer collaboration within the East Java digital ecosystem. The company hopes to continue to play a role as a trusted partner in delivering collaboration solutions relevant to business needs. Through the forum, organisers emphasised that strengthening connectivity is not only about technology adoption, but also about organisational readiness to maximise the potential of digital collaboration. With the growing adoption of hybrid work, adaptive and secure communication solutions are seen as key to sustainable growth across sectors.
